Our 3 Days 2 Nights (3D2N) Komodo boat trip is a round-trip sailing experience starting and ending in Labuan Bajo. Departure and return are from Labuan Bajo Harbor, making travel arrangements simple and convenient.
This trip runs on a fixed weekly schedule:
Friday – Sunday
Monday – Wednesday

Komodo Island is located in Komodo National Park, East Nusa Tenggara, Indonesia. The main gateway is Labuan Bajo, which is accessible by direct flights from Bali, Jakarta, and other major cities in Indonesia.
A typical Komodo tour includes boat accommodation (standard or luxury), meals during the trip, snorkeling equipment, tour guide, and visits to key islands such as Padar Island, Komodo Island, and Pink Beach within Komodo National Park.
The best time for a Komodo tour is during the dry season from April to October, when the sea is calm, visibility for snorkeling is excellent, and trekking conditions are ideal.
Yes, it is safe to see Komodo dragons in Komodo National Park as all visits are guided by trained local rangers who ensure visitor safety at all times.
